Gear Shift Improvements - MTEC Shift Spring Kit & Whiteline Shift Kit

The gear shifting experience in the BRZ has never been ideal. In the cold it does not go from 3rd to 2nd easily. Once warmed up and at speed on the track, it takes a moments concentration to make sure the gear is lined up before shifting it to the next gear. This was especially worse at PI going from 4th to 5th and vice versa. Even a slow car needs high gears!

The first proposed solution is a set of MTEC Shift Spring kit which helps stiffen up the feel of the shifter giving it a heavier feel and quicker return to neutral, that then allows for getting into the next gear more confidently. 

Next is the Whiteline Shift kit, fancy name for an insert between the gearbox and mount. Simple but quite effective at taking the movement in the gearbox which makes it easier to find each gear at the cost of a few notches increase in the NVH department. Because race car.

With all things said, overall the shifting finds its way into each gear more easily, or simply "snappy" as Jorge would say haha. I have yet to drive it in the cold to see if the 3rd-to-2nd gear notch has been smoothed out or had the need to go hard between 4th and 5th, and I will report back when I do!


MTEC Shift Spring Kit & Whiteline Shift Kit

Grease and insert. 

"Extreme pressure molybdenum disulphide (LM) based grease" - In case I ever need this stuff again. 

Bushing install first. It inserts itself in here.

After 1 bolt removal, some jacking of the transmission, it inserted pretty easily.

Shifter spring install. First bolt that needs to be removed is on the passenger side of the gearbox.

Specialty tool (Thanks Jorge!), and a Loctite'd hex bolt came out without too much trouble

Used a magnet to get the old spring (left) out and in went in the new spring (right)

 
Cleaned up the old Loctite before applying some new blue Loctite for reinstall

The second spring is located behind this bolt on the driver side

 
People had to unbolt the exhaust to get to the bolt. I was lucky my breaker bar could reach to crack it.

After many turns using a ratchet and uni joint, it is out.

New spring (left) vs the old one (right). Putting the bolt back into the gearbox took a few shots given the limited room, sight and angle.

Rain aside, the other thing I was looking forward to most about this Winton was testing the newly installed oil cooler. The goal was to record the oil temps whilst on track to see how hot things would get during a session. The rain and cooler than usual ambient temps made this an easy trial for the oil cooler.

Session video with data overlay. The GPS and speed data was collected via RaceChrono (QStar GPS), and the temp data was collected separately via Torque (OBDLink MX), so I had to splice the data together to get this. Forgot to look into extracting my Fitbit HR for heart rate data.... Next time! 😆


Oil
Penrite Racing 5 (5w30)
Session time
~10 minutes
Ambient Temp
22-23℃
This was a typical EXE/NN session which means it was run flawlessly and I got a healthy 10+ minutes on track. Shame it was raining which brought the ambient temps down making conditions easy for the oil cooler.

Oil Temp


Average

95 ℃
Maximum

103 ℃
Minimum

79 ℃



Engine RPM


Average

4754
Maximum

7337
Despite the rain, I was driving as hard as I dared for the duration of the session keeping the RPM up and in the power (or lack of ha ha...) zone, and it didn't even come close to the high 120℃ I was seeing previously! Overall very happy with the findings.

The camber bolts gave me -1° camber in the fronts. Without them I had just under half-a-degree, so even though it didn't provide much camber, it's double what I had. Unfortunately all my focus on driving the car in the rain at a much lower pace meant I really couldn't tell how much of a difference these made on track. Next time!
